Ticket #—: ChronoStride Vault Locked

Plugin authors: the signing vault for ChronoStride timing-chip reader firmware is locked after three failed attestation attempts during last week's plugin certification run. Until it reopens, no plugin builds for the Marshfield Marathon readers can be signed. Do not retry attestation; each attempt extends the lockout. The vault team has approved a manual unlock for certified maintainers only. Unlock requires entering the recovery passphrase shown directly below.

unlock words, bawef-kahap: sorax-sorir-quenys-aldok

- [ ] Confirm keyboard navigation works in both the embedded and modal variants, including screen-reader announcements for the highlighted suggestion.
- [ ] Run the fixture sweep against the Lemmer District sample set and check that apartment-unit parsing still round-trips cleanly.
- [ ] Record the signed artifact checksum in the ledger before tagging. The build token to pin in the manifest is as follows.

build token for kahap-kagef: htk21_72c3f5c849032e1954b31

## Vendored Fonts & Provenance

Hey plugin folks — quick note on how Brambleworks handles third-party fonts. We don't fetch fonts at build time; every typeface ships vendored under assets/fonts with its license file alongside. If you add a font to your plugin, do the same, and list it in your manifest so the provenance scanner picks it up. Each vendored bundle gets stamped at build time, and you can confirm yours with the token below.

pipeline stamp: htk31_4c5b9d8911c6f9006a50e2de3a4f0df